Transaction d31afd763f99a9984689b908053e0f37943be260f7b6ba10e06dc8794ccd329a
1 Input
2 Outputs
- d31afd763f99a9984689b908053e0f37943be260f7b6ba10e06dc8794ccd329a:0
- d31afd763f99a9984689b908053e0f37943be260f7b6ba10e06dc8794ccd329a:1
value 73006
address 1D9e93QEXc5nTwutJVLHxZzMq4WcF8jCVE
value 2100000
address 32zPSxQqBjKNbpu8RNk6uxhdck3D8qN3hn